The Big Bang theory is one of the greatest discoveries of science. The initial concept of the Big Bang theory emerged in 1927. Later, the theory gained traction and became widely accepted due to growing evidence throughout the 20th century. Till the 20th century, astronomers generally did not believe in the origin of the universe. The prevailing view, dating back to ancient Greece, was of an eternal and static universe. However, the 20th century brought a revolution in the field of cosmology. Edwin Hubble's observations of an expanding universe in the 1920s challenged the static view of the universe. Thus, two contrasting theories emerged: the “Steady State Theory” and the “Big Bang Theory”.
The Steady-State theory, championed by Fred Hoyle, proposed an eternal universe, constantly expanding but maintaining a uniform density through the continuous creation of new matter. The Big Bang theory, with Georges Lemaître as an early proponent, proposed a dramatic origin for the universe in a single, momentous event that is a colossal explosion from which all matter and energy erupted. The theory envisioned a universe constantly cooling and evolving, with galaxies and stars forming over time. Later, the discovery of cosmic microwave background radiation (CMB) in 1965 strongly supported the Big Bang theory. As further evidence accumulated with time, the Big Bang theory became the dominant theory for the origin of the universe.
The theory proposes a transformative moment where the universe we know began. The point of singularity in the Big Bang theory refers to a point in time way back in the past (around 13.78 billion years ago) where the universe is predicted to have been infinitely dense and hot. It was like squeezing all the matter and energy in the entire cosmos into a single point with zero volume. Scientists have informed that before the galaxies in the universe were formed, celestial matter was initially in the form of gaseous matter. The early universe was not filled with stars and galaxies, but rather a hot, murky soup of elementary particles. As the universe expanded and cooled, these particles coalesced into mostly hydrogen gas, with some helium formed during the Big Bang's nucleosynthesis phase. Traces of the element lithium might have also been present. These light elements are what astronomers refer to as "primordial" because they were the first to form in the universe. Due to the extreme temperatures, this early hydrogen gas was mostly ionized, that is, its atoms had been stripped of their electrons.
As the universe continued expanding, it cooled significantly. This allowed the free electrons to recombine with hydrogen nuclei, forming neutral hydrogen gas. This period is known as the recombination era. Over vast scales, the density of this gas was not perfectly uniform. Tiny fluctuations in density eventually grew due to gravity, becoming the seeds for the first stars and galaxies to form hundreds of millions of years after the Big Bang.

Time is not as constant as it seems to be. The relativity of time is a proven scientific fact now. This was revealed by Albert Einstein's “Theory of Relativity” in the early years of the 20th century. Until that time, people did not know that time was a relative concept, and it could change according to the environment. According to Einstein's theory of relativity, time is relative to your motion and your position. Just imagine two clocks, one speeding through space and one stationary on earth. The clock traveling at high speeds would tick slower compared to the clock on the Earth. This phenomenon is called “Time Dilation”. Gravity also affects time, with stronger gravity causing time to run slightly slower. This implies that astronauts on the International Space Station age a tiny bit slower than people on Earth.
